I am Braveheart but am also called Chicken depending on the day! I have been in foster homes with HART since June 2021 and would really like to find a furever home of my own. I came from a hoarding situation where I was in a very small place with 150 other doggies including Rosie, King and Clementine. All of the dogs in the house were around my size and when feeling like Braveheart I think I am the boss of the house. I am a pretty easy going guy and am not territorial about my food, toys or treats. I like having other dogs around but would probably do good on my own as well. I don't understand why anyone would keep a cat "Dogs rule and Cats Drool". I am happiest if I get to roam around a yard with a fence as I have rarely been on a leash and just don't like it.
I don't mind human attention but a nice spot in the corner for some me time is where i prefer to be.
If you are looking for a dog that without the constant desire for love and attention I am your guy! Please fill out an application at www.rescueahart.org so we can meet.
